mystery pipe in outside loo
In a house I am about to renovate, there is a strange plastic pipe in
the outside toilet. My house has flat-roofed kitchen extension including the loo, and next door has an ajoined pitched roof extension. There is a black plastic drainpipe running the width of my outside loo, terminating in a grille on the outside wall next to the door. The other end of the pipe seems to go into the wall, as if it is going through to next door, but I cannot see if it goes in or not without digging out some brick etc. Eventually I will be able in investigate properly, but, has anyone seen anything like this, or know what it could be ?
